diff options
author | Rafaël Carré <rafael.carre@gmail.com> | 2010-05-31 00:02:20 +0000 |
---|---|---|
committer | Rafaël Carré <rafael.carre@gmail.com> | 2010-05-31 00:02:20 +0000 |
commit | e04a71f382d8686b2bb03ebf46bb21d78c86fbba (patch) | |
tree | ef0e4f302ce171424216013df0c543b16ec49f46 /apps/plugins | |
parent | cdc42458a264636ebd6cfac08749e96b5fde24bd (diff) | |
download | rockbox-e04a71f382d8686b2bb03ebf46bb21d78c86fbba.tar.gz rockbox-e04a71f382d8686b2bb03ebf46bb21d78c86fbba.zip |
Only build firmware_flash plugin on archos
git-svn-id: svn://svn.rockbox.org/rockbox/trunk@26424 a1c6a512-1295-4272-9138-f99709370657
Diffstat (limited to 'apps/plugins')
-rw-r--r-- | apps/plugins/SOURCES | 7 | ||||
-rw-r--r-- | apps/plugins/firmware_flash.c | 6 |
2 files changed, 7 insertions, 6 deletions
diff --git a/apps/plugins/SOURCES b/apps/plugins/SOURCES index dbb5843940..b062343058 100644 --- a/apps/plugins/SOURCES +++ b/apps/plugins/SOURCES | |||
@@ -101,6 +101,12 @@ video.c | |||
101 | alpine_cdc.c | 101 | alpine_cdc.c |
102 | #endif | 102 | #endif |
103 | 103 | ||
104 | #if defined(ARCHOS_PLAYER) || defined(ARCHOS_RECORDER) || \ | ||
105 | defined(ARCHOS_FMRECORDER) || defined(ARCHOS_RECORDERV2) || \ | ||
106 | defined(ARCHOS_ONDIOFM) || defined(ARCHOS_ONDIOSP) | ||
107 | firmware_flash.c | ||
108 | #endif | ||
109 | |||
104 | #if defined(IRIVER_H100_SERIES) | 110 | #if defined(IRIVER_H100_SERIES) |
105 | iriver_flash.c | 111 | iriver_flash.c |
106 | #endif | 112 | #endif |
@@ -110,7 +116,6 @@ rockbox_flash.c | |||
110 | #endif /* CONFIG_CPU */ | 116 | #endif /* CONFIG_CPU */ |
111 | 117 | ||
112 | battery_bench.c | 118 | battery_bench.c |
113 | firmware_flash.c | ||
114 | 119 | ||
115 | #if defined(IPOD_NANO2G) | 120 | #if defined(IPOD_NANO2G) |
116 | crypt_firmware.c | 121 | crypt_firmware.c |
diff --git a/apps/plugins/firmware_flash.c b/apps/plugins/firmware_flash.c index 43ed7a87d9..317bc92f04 100644 --- a/apps/plugins/firmware_flash.c +++ b/apps/plugins/firmware_flash.c | |||
@@ -74,11 +74,9 @@ | |||
74 | #define KEEP MASK_ADR /* keep the mask value */ | 74 | #define KEEP MASK_ADR /* keep the mask value */ |
75 | #define PLATFORM_ID ID_ONDIO_SP | 75 | #define PLATFORM_ID ID_ONDIO_SP |
76 | #else | 76 | #else |
77 | #undef PLATFORM_ID /* this platform is not (yet) flashable */ | 77 | #error this platform is not (yet) flashable |
78 | #endif | 78 | #endif |
79 | 79 | ||
80 | #ifdef PLATFORM_ID | ||
81 | |||
82 | PLUGIN_HEADER | 80 | PLUGIN_HEADER |
83 | 81 | ||
84 | #if CONFIG_KEYPAD == ONDIO_PAD /* limited keypad */ | 82 | #if CONFIG_KEYPAD == ONDIO_PAD /* limited keypad */ |
@@ -1040,5 +1038,3 @@ enum plugin_status plugin_start(const void* parameter) | |||
1040 | 1038 | ||
1041 | return PLUGIN_OK; | 1039 | return PLUGIN_OK; |
1042 | } | 1040 | } |
1043 | |||
1044 | #endif /* ifdef PLATFORM_ID */ | ||